Hamden Students Win Awards at 10th Annual eesmarts™ Student Contest Ceremony

Energize Connecticut, in partnership with Connecticut Light & Power and the United Illuminating Company, announced the winners of its tenth annual eesmarts™ Student Contest during a special ceremony held at the State Capitol on Thursday, June 5.

The contest gives Connecticut students in grades K-12 the opportunity to showcase their “energy smarts” about energy-saving, renewable energy, and sustainability through various media forms. This year’s contest received more than 900 submissions, and the 39 finalists represented 15 cities and towns across the state.

This year’s ceremony attracted more than 100 students, parents and energy efficiency supporters in celebration of the students’ hard work. Robert Klee, Commissioner of the Connecticut Department of Energy and Environmental Protection (DEEP), along with State Senators, State Representatives and representatives from Connecticut Light & Power and United Illuminating were in attendance to congratulate the winners. NBC Connecticut Meteorologist Bob Maxon served as Master of Ceremonies.

For all grade levels, first prize winners receive a $400 Amazon Gift Card, second prize winners receive a $250 Amazon Gift Card, and third prize winners receive a $50 Amazon Gift Card.

About Energize Connecticut

Energize Connecticut helps you save money and use clean energy. It is an initiative of the Energy Efficiency Fund, the Clean Energy Finance & Investment Authority, the State, and your local electric and gas utilities, with funding from a charge on customer energy bills.
